Right time to be Te Pāti Māori candidate
Māori Party president John Tamihere rates Tarsh Kemp’s win in Tāmaki Makaurau as one of the party’s greatest-ever achievements.
Special votes gave the Manurewa Marae chief executive the seat by four votes over Labour’s Peeni Henare.
Mr Tamihere says the Henare name represented a major challenge to overcome.
“Peeni is a good person. Peeni is a good man and he’s a good politician and it wasn’t about Peeni. It was about Tarsh being in the right party, saying the right things, doing the right things at the right moment in time,” he says.
Other Māori Party MPs increased their majorities with the special votes.
